Output 959aac3fa1927b9525c3a79dfd093aecc142d4dcf2efe00cda9d0e3bcd45b329:3597

value
17030457
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f2a7792fe63a683ebfe0da039751ce07a373d166 OP_EQUALVERIFY OP_CHECKSIG
address
1P839gKSqeWkfuwuctf27NF3xG5hnkY3cy
transaction
959aac3fa1927b9525c3a79dfd093aecc142d4dcf2efe00cda9d0e3bcd45b329
spent
true